Scope of role
The Manufacturing Engineer III is responsible for applying engineering principles through planning and development of tools, methods, processes, and equipment that maximize quality of the final product in the most effective, efficient, and economic way possible. The position may be assigned to either Assembly or Machining operations.
This role reports directly to the Manufacturing Engineer Manager.
